Kyocera Wireless and Cypress Solutions Join Together to Create Chameleon(TM) CTM 132 Data Modem

Monday, 27 June 2005
First M2M Hardware Device to Use the Power of Next Generation 1X Wireless Network With Mobile IP Upgrades in Canada

SAN DIEGO & VANCOUVER, British Columbia--(BUSINESS WIRE)--June 27, 2005--Kyocera Wireless Corp., a leading global manufacturer of CDMA wireless handsets and devices, and Cypress Solutions, a Canadian provider of industrial wireless data products, today announced Cypress Solutions' new Chameleon(TM) CTM 132 using the award-winning Kyocera 200 Module. The Kyocera-enabled Chameleon CTM 132 combines leading CDMA technology with GPS and Internet capabilities for a rugged industrial cellular modem that allows data communication on virtually any CDMA network. Chameleon CTM 132 takes advantage of 1X wireless networks with mobile IP upgrades in Canada and has been approved for use with the third largest CDMA wireless carrier in Canada and the US.

Chameleon CTM 132 is the first industrial data modem designed to support Mobile IP, thereby maintaining the same IP address across different network areas and carrier networks. It enhances the ability of field service, transportation and oil and gas industries to effectively manage their mobile, remote and even non-mobile resources by providing faster data transmission speeds, uninterrupted service and on-demand communication and response. The range of features provided by Kyocera's 200 Module, including automatic data transmission, higher data speeds and a fixed home IP address, allows Cypress Solutions to offer enhanced communication abilities to improve business productivity and keep operations running smoothly. SCADA applications in the oil and gas market in particular will now have direct, real-time access to remote well sites without connection interruptions or the need to manage the connection in a dynamic IP environment.

Chameleon CTM 132's tough construction is built to withstand harsh commercial environments such as oil fields, industrial plants, construction sites and wear and tear conditions experienced in transportation and distribution applications. This latest addition to the Chameleon line of industrial data modems is available through carrier outlets and value added resellers (VARs) specializing in wireless data and mobile computing solutions.

About the Kyocera 200 Module

The Kyocera 200 Module is designed to enable M2M and telemetry applications such as vehicle location, SCADA, asset tracking, remote metering or security, wireless vending, exception reporting and wireless point-of-sale terminals. The module is equipped with tri-mode capability (including AMPS), A-GPS position location capability and support for IS-2000 data rates. Other features and functions include two-way Short Messaging Service (SMS) capabilities; simple and mobile IP; AT command interface; dual UARTs; analog audio; two RF connectors; high-speed packet- and circuit-switched data; and support for both 13k QCELP and EVRC vocoders.
